Wu Bai (Chinese: 伍佰, real name Wu Junlin 吳俊霖) founded China Blue in 1992 and has fronted the band for over three decades, becoming one of the most-streamed Taiwanese rock acts of all time. His hits span stadium anthems, raw ballads, and crossover Cantopop — a catalog that crosses every generation of rock fans in Greater China. The «Rock Star» tour (originally 2025) was so successful on first run that the 2026 «Rock Star 2» edition adds a new round of cities. Signature songs you will hear on the Shenzhen concert include «Last Dance», «突然的自我», «浪人情歌», «挪威的森林», «白鴿», and «淚橋». Expect a full-band eight-piece setup with brass.

Address: 8001 Longxiang Boulevard, Longgang District, Shenzhen (深圳市龙岗区龙翔大道8001号). The easiest route is Metro Line 3 (Longgang Line) to Universiade Station (大运站), Exit B — the arena is a 5-minute walk from the metro. From Futian, count on about 45 minutes by metro or 30 minutes by Didi. The venue has limited official parking; Metro is the smarter plan.
